Chlorination of acyclic β-diketones with triphenylphosphine-carbon tetrachloride and the other chlorinating reagents afforded β-chloro-β,γ-unsaturated ketones except when the terminal alkyl group was methyl or t-butyl. Unsymmetrical acyclic β-diketones yielded a mixture of the products chlorinated on each carbonyl carbon.

Symmetrically substituted β-amino α, β-unsaturated ketones react with sulfamide giving 2H-1,2,6-thiadiazine 1,1-dioxides in excellent yields. Unsymmetrically substituted β-amino and β-chloro α, β-unsaturated ketones also react with benzylsulfamide to yield thiadiazine derivatives in good chemical yields and excellent regioselectivity.
